+Lua PHP
+=======
+
+This library enables you to add Lua scripting support to your PHP applications.
+
+## LuaSandbox
+
+The LuaSandbox class allows you to easily run user-supplied Lua scripts in an empty sandbox environment.
+This means that dangerous functions (i.e. for file and network IO) are unavailable by default.
+To make the sandbox useful, you register your own PHP-implemented functions that you allow the chunks to execute.
+
+## Use-cases
+
+* Support user-supplied scripts to respond to events in your application
+* Advanced expressions, filters, segments
+* Customizable routing
+* ... and many more :)
+
+## Usage
+
+Check the `example/` directory for a well-documented example.
+
+## About Lua
+
+* Website: http://www.lua.org/
+* Wikipedia: https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Lua_(programming_language)
+
+## Requirements
+
+This library requires that the [PHP Lua extension](https://www.php.net/manual/en/book.lua.php) is installed.
+
+A quick install guide for Ubuntu:
+
+```sh
+# Install lua library
+apt-get install -y --no-install-recommends lua5.3 liblua5.3-dev
+# pecl expects liblua and includes in specific locations, so move them around a bit:
+cp /usr/lib/x86_64-linux-gnu/liblua5.3.a /usr/lib/liblua.a
+cp /usr/lib/x86_64-linux-gnu/liblua5.3.so /usr/lib/liblua.so
+ln -s /usr/include/lua5.3 /usr/include/lua
+# Install the lua extension through pecl
+pecl install lua
+# Activate the lua extension in your PHP config
+php --ini # find out where your PHP config files are located
+echo "extension=lua.so" > /path/to/my/php/conf.d/lua.ini
+```

+local sandbox_env = {
+ -- start with an empty environment
+}
+
+-- array of registered chunks
+local chunks = {}
+
+function registerChunk(chunk_name, code)
+ local chunk, message = load(code, 'sandbox:' .. chunk_name, 't', sandbox_env)
+ if not chunk then
+ error("Failed to register chunk: " .. chunk_name)
+ end
+ chunks[chunk_name] = chunk()
+end
+
+-- promote an item in the global _ENV to the sandbox env
+function registerCallback(name)
+ sandbox_env[name] = _ENV[name]
+end
+
+-- call a chunk by name as a function with parameters
+function callChunk(chunk_name, ...)
+ local chunk = getChunk(chunk_name)
+ local status, res = pcall(chunk, ...)
+ if (not status) then
+ error(res)
+ end
+ return res
+end
+
+-- retrieve a chunk by name
+function getChunk(chunk_name)
+ local chunk = chunks[chunk_name]
+ if (not chunk) then
+ error("Getting unregistered chunk: " .. chunk_name)
+ end
+ return chunk
+end
+
+-- retrieve the sandbox environment for inspection
+function getEnvironment()
+ return sandbox_env
+end
